Abstract

We experimentally characterize a 100-GHz polymer Mach-Zehnder modulator including its frequency chirp response and broadband data modulation. BER performance is achieved at 80 Gbit/s for DPSK and >90 Gbit/s for OOK. Tunable chirp operation is demonstrated while eye diagrams at 100 Gbit/s and 110-GHz S21 measurements further demonstrate the > 100-GHz response.
